About that O.J. Interview...

Dear Mr. Goldman,

As you may know, even though Orenthal James "O. J." Simpson
has claimed he did not murder either his wife, Nicole Brown
Simpson, or your son, Ron Goldman, he has received a book deal
from ReganBooks for a reputed $3.5 million to explain how he might
have done it...if he had done it.  The book supposedly goes into
great detail about the murder of Nicole and your son Ron.

You may also have heard that we at Fox will be taping a 2-hour
interview with Mr. Simpson in which he will discuss the book and
the murder of Nicole and your son Ron.

We would like to invite you to be a secret special guest on the show.
Near the end of the interview, we will bring you out for a surprise
ambush confrontation with Mr. Simpson.

If you are interested in taking part in this---and we hope you are---
please contact me for arrangements.  We will pay your travel
expenses and provide accommodations in a luxury hotel.  Your
trip to the studio will be in a luxury stretch limousine with full
amenities.  Finally, we will give you the full VIP treatment at the
studio, including a special badge to bypass those tiresome security
checkpoints and their bothersome metal detectors.

This interview will air during sweeps weeks, so we hope your
presence will produce a heart-stopping surprise for O.J. and a
stunning conclusion for all our viewers.

Sincerely,

Todd McCraven
Special Interview Facilitator
The Fox Network
